This manual "is designed to give the most satisfactory method of unpacking and assembling the model F-5L flying boat, together with information and suggestions which may prove valuable in its care and maintenance." [Introduction]. The F-5L was "a variant of the Felixstowe F.5 that was designed by Commander John C. Porte of the Royal Navy. This US version had Liberty engines, which were noted in its designation with the letter "L". 138 F-5Ls were produced by the United States Navy's Naval Aircraft Factory: 60 by Curtiss, and 30 by Canadian Aeroplanes of Toronto.. In April 1919, one of these F-5L flying boats, flown by Lieutenant H. B. Grow, set a flight endurance record of 20 hours and 19 minutes." ["Ancient Seaplanes"]. Page a rather well-known individual in the aviation industry, taking his first solo flight in 1913, was one of the first to fly scheduled planes to foreign destinations as a pilot for American transoceanic [1920-21], and "who in 1943 became Director of Engineering for the entire airplane division of the Curtiss-Wright Corporation. From his headquarters in St. Louis, he was credited with designing some sixty models for the company. Perhaps his most celebrated achievement was the C-46 "Commando," the cargo-carrying bulwark of the war effort." [Horgan, City of Flight].
